(SOLVED) Bluetooth Connects but No Audio
2006 LR3 HSE Premium Audio W/Bluetooth.
My Phone is an iPhone 4s.
I have not recently updated my phone or made any changes to it prior to this issue.
I have not had any issues with the Bluetooth and my iPhone for many years.
Last week I could not get any audio from the phone to come through the Bluetooth system. The phone connects to the car and the radio displays "Phone Connected" When I try to send or receive calls or even try using Siri, The radio will mute whatever I am listening to at the time (normal) and display "Dialing" on the radio if I am making a call but no sound comes through the audio system. The phone shows the Bluetooth icon and looks like it normally does when working through Bluetooth but the person on the other end can't hear me. Within a few seconds, the car will go back to playing the radio as if the call has been ended. The car never drops the actual Bluetooth connection to my phone. I can keep trying over and over again with the same results. Even my contacts show up on the radio display. (I do not ever loose Bluetooth Connectivity)
The Bluetooth system had the 2010 update already installed years ago.
I tried connecting a friends iPhone 5 to the Bluetooth with the same results.
I stopped by the Land Rover Dealer today to talk with a Tech about this and he synced up his Samsung Galaxy to my Bluetooth and we still had the same problem. I have ruled out the phone....
Any ideas or experience with this issue?
